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- > No qualifying bean of type 'javax.sql.DataSource' available: expected
- > single matching bean but found 2
- <bean id="jpaVendorAdapter" class="org.springframework.orm.jpa.vendor.HibernateJpaVendorAdapter">
- <property name="showSql" value="true"/>
- <property name="generateDdl" value="true"/>
- <property name="database" value="ORACLE"/>
- </bean>
- <bean id="dataSource" class="org.springframework.jdbc.datasource.DriverManagerDataSource">
- <property name="driverClassName" value="oracle.jdbc.OracleDriver"/>
- <property name="url" value="jdbc:oracle:thin:@localhost:9999:TEST"/>
- <property name="username" value="test"/>
- <property name="password" value="test"/>
- </bean>
- <bean id="entityManagerFactory" class="org.springframework.orm.jpa.LocalContainerEntityManagerFactoryBean">
- <property name="dataSource" ref="dataSource"/>
- <property name="jpaVendorAdapter" ref="jpaVendorAdapter"/>
- <!-- spring based scanning for entity classes-->
- <property name="packagesToScan" value="com.orange.aurore.model.entity"/>
- <property name="persistenceUnitName" value="msPersistenceUnit" />
- </bean>
- <bean id="controllerService" class="...controller.impl.ControllerServiceImpl">
- <property name="entityManager" ref="entityManagerFactory" />
- <property name="dataSource" ref="dataSource"/>
- </bean>
- public void setEntityManager(final HibernateEntityManagerFactory entityManager) {
- final RepositoryFactorySupport factorySupport = new JpaRepositoryFactory(entityManager.createEntityManager());
- controlRepository = factorySupport.getRepository(ObjControlRepository.class);
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ement